Overview
Hybrid
Depends on Experience
Contract - W2
Contract - 12 Month(s)
25% Travel
Skills
API QA
Agile
Apache JMeter
AWS
Appium
Bugzilla
Cypress
Continuous Integration
Continuous Delivery
Jenkins
Kubernetes
Manual Testing
HP LoadRunner
ISTQB
DevOps
Docker
Git
GitLab
JIRA
Java
JavaScript
Microsoft Azure
Performance Testing
Quality Assurance
Regression Analysis
POSTMAN
Python
Scripting
Selenium
Testing
Security QA
TestRail
Test Scripts
Test Management
Software Development Methodology
Zephyr
Version Control
Automated Testing
Job Details
Job Title: QA Automation Engineer
Location: Cincinnati, OH (Hybrid)
Employment Type: W2 Only (NO C2C/1099)
Duration: 12+ Months
Job Summary:
We are looking for a highly skilled and detail-oriented QA Automation Engineer to join our quality assurance team. The ideal candidate will be responsible for designing and implementing automated test frameworks, writing robust test scripts, and ensuring the overall quality of software products through both manual and automated testing practices.
Key Responsibilities:
- Design, develop, and maintain automated test frameworks and scripts for web, mobile, and API testing.
- Perform manual testing when needed to validate new features and edge cases.
- Collaborate with developers, product managers, and QA team members to understand requirements and ensure comprehensive test coverage.
- Integrate automated tests into CI/CD pipelines using tools like Jenkins, GitLab CI, or Azure DevOps.
- Conduct functional, regression, performance, and security testing.
- Identify, document, and track bugs and issues using tools like JIRA or Bugzilla.
- Continuously improve test automation strategies and QA processes.
- Participate in code reviews and contribute to quality standards and best practices.
Required Skills & Qualifications:
- 12+ years of experience in QA automation and SDET roles.
- Strong programming skills in Java, Python, or JavaScript.
- Hands-on experience with automation tools such as Selenium, Cypress, Playwright, Appium, or similar.
- Experience with API testing using tools like Postman, RestAssured.
- Familiarity with version control systems (Git) and test management tools (TestRail, Zephyr).
- Solid understanding of SDLC, Agile methodologies, and QA best practices.
- Experience with performance testing tools (e.g., JMeter, LoadRunner).
- Knowledge of cloud platforms (AWS, Azure, Google Cloud Platform) and testing in cloud-native environments.
- Exposure to containerization (Docker, Kubernetes) and DevOps practices.
- ISTQB or equivalent certification is a plus.
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.